# §2165. Limitation on jurisdiction and powers of court


Subject to the limitations set forth in subchapters I and II of this chapter, notwithstanding any power of the court, unless the [Oversight Board](/usc/48/2104.md?p=17) consents or the plan so provides, the court may not, by any stay, order, or decree, in the case or otherwise, interfere with—

- (1) any of the political or governmental powers of the [debtor](/usc/48/2161.md?p=c-2);
- (2) any of the property or revenues of the [debtor](/usc/48/2161.md?p=c-2); or
- (3) the use or enjoyment by the [debtor](/usc/48/2161.md?p=c-2) of any income-producing property.
